Cyclone Dana set to make landfall soon on Odisha coast, PM Modi takes stock of preparedness
India | October 25, 2024 4:40 ISTThe India Meteorological Department said the cyclone is likely to make landfall between the Bhitarkanika National Park and Dhamra Port, around 70 km away. The landfall process will start from the night of October 24 and continue till the morning of October 25.

Cyclone Dana set to make landfall on Odisha coast, NDRF deploys 56 teams in five states | 10 POINTS
India | October 24, 2024 6:17 ISTCyclone Dana: Teams from the National Disaster Response Force (NDRF) in both Odisha and West Bengal have been placed on standby. Additionally, rescue and relief teams from the Army, Navy, and Coast Guard are on high alert.
